WebMay 25, 2024 · STEP 1 Heat a large non-stick frying pan over a medium-high heat. Brush the pork medallions with the olive oil and season well. Whisk together the remaining ingredients to make the sauce. STEP 2 Cook the medallions for 2 minutes on each side until browned and caramelised. Remove the pan from the heat and pour in the sauce. WebSep 28, 2024 · Maple Glazed Pork Medallions: Swap the honey for 3 tablespoons of maple syrup for a classic maple/pork combo. Peachy Pork Medallions: Swap the dried apricots for dried peaches – yum! Pork with Plum Sauce: Plums go great with pork and would make an amazing swap for the dried apricots.
